How they compare
Guyana currently reports 6.4% against 5.6% in Romania, a difference of 0.8%.
That makes Guyana's figure about 1.1 times Romania's.
The two have swapped places 12 times across 34 shared years of data; in 1977 it was Guyana ahead.
Guyana ranks 13th and Romania ranks 16th of 113 countries.
Across the 6 decades both report, Guyana averaged higher in 4 and Romania in 2.
